Friends of Amira

21 Lansdowne, Chapleau, p0m1k0 ,Canada
Friends of Amira Friends of Amira is one of the popular Public & Government Service located in 21 Lansdowne ,Chapleau listed under Community & Government in Chapleau , Community & government in Chapleau ,

Contact Details & Working Hours

Map of Friends of Amira